NettetA hand pass is allowed if the team is in their defensive zone. However, a hand pass in the offensive or neutral zone will result in a stoppage of play. This is deemed illegal because hand passing allows for unfair accuracy and control of the puck. Defensively, players are allowed to stop the puck in the air without a penalty or stoppage. Nettet1. Game Structure. A hockey game is three periods long. Depending on what level of hockey you are playing, the period length will vary. Periods are 20 minutes long in most professional hockey leagues, meaning games are 60 minutes long. NettetOvertime is a method of determining a winner in an ice hockey game when the score is tied after regulation. The main methods of determining a winner in a tied game are the overtime period (commonly referred to as overtime), the shootout, or a combination of both.If league rules dictate a finite time in which overtime may be played, with no …
